Variant Comments & Reference:
Ser42Arg lies at the start of helix A1 within the Ap1 domain. In the crystal structure, this sidechain points towards the interdomain contacts with the Ap2 domain and the replacement with a larger charged residue is predicted to affect the protein structure. Saunders et al 2009Residue Information:
